Car Safety and Driver Protection
Formula 1 cars are equipped with advanced safety features, such as the HALO device, which protects drivers from head injuries. The cars are also designed to withstand significant impacts, and the use of safety cars and virtual safety cars helps manage dangerous situations on track. However, the high speeds and forces involved in F1 racing mean that there will always be risks.
